Mindfulness in Nature

Workshop Overview

Spending time in nature has been shown to support wellbeing, helping to reduce stress, improve mood and create a greater sense of calm and connection. When combined with mindfulness, it can deepen awareness and enhance the experience of the present moment.

The Mindfulness in Nature workshop explores how connecting with the natural environment can support mental wellbeing. Participants are guided to use their senses more fully, noticing sounds, movement and surroundings in a more intentional way.

Through simple practices such as mindful walking or gentle awareness exercises, the session helps participants feel more grounded, present and connected, with techniques that can be used both outdoors and in everyday life.
